How to Tone Arms Fast

 Toning your arms involves building lean muscle and reducing excess body fat in the area, creating a sculpted and defined appearance. While it's essential to understand that spot reduction (losing fat from a specific area) isn't entirely possible, you can take several steps to tone your arms efficiently. In this guide, we'll explore effective strategies to help you achieve toned arms relatively quickly.

1. Strength Training:

Strength training exercises that target the major muscle groups in your arms, including the biceps, triceps, and shoulders, are essential for building lean muscle mass. Here are some effective arm-toning exercises:

  • Bicep curls: Use dumbbells or resistance bands to perform bicep curls, focusing on controlled movements and proper form.
  • Tricep dips: Utilize a bench or stable surface to perform tricep dips, which effectively engage the back of your arms.
  • Push-ups: Standard push-ups and variations like diamond push-ups engage the triceps, shoulders, and chest.
  • Overhead presses: This exercise targets the shoulders and triceps. You can perform it with dumbbells or a barbell.
  • Lateral raises: Lateral raises strengthen the shoulder muscles and can help create definition in your upper arms.
  • Hammer curls: Hammer curls work both the biceps and brachialis muscle, contributing to overall arm definition.

2. Progressive Overload:

To see significant progress, gradually increase the resistance or weight you use in your strength training exercises. Progressive overload is crucial for muscle growth and toning.

3. Cardiovascular Exercise:

Incorporate cardiovascular workouts into your routine to help reduce overall body fat, including fat stored in your arms. Activities like running, cycling, swimming, and brisk walking can contribute to calorie burning and fat loss.

4. High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T):

HIIT workouts are highly effective for burning calories and increasing overall metabolism. They typically involve short bursts of intense exercise followed by brief rest periods. Include exercises that engage the arms, such as burpees, mountain climbers, or kettlebell swings, in your HIIT routine.

5. Nutrition:

Maintaining a balanced diet plays a critical role in achieving toned arms. Focus on the following dietary guidelines:

  • Caloric deficit: To lose body fat and reveal muscle definition, you need to create a caloric deficit by consuming fewer calories than you burn.
  • Protein intake: Protein is essential for muscle repair and growth. Include lean protein sources like chicken, fish, tofu, and legumes in your diet.
  • Healthy fats: Incorporate sources of healthy fats, such as avocados, nuts, and olive oil, which support overall health and hormone balance.
  • Complex carbohydrates: Fuel your workouts and energy levels with complex carbohydrates like whole grains, fruits, and vegetables.
  • Hydration: Proper hydration is essential for overall health and can aid in muscle recovery.

6. Limit Processed Foods:

Avoid or minimize the consumption of processed foods, sugary beverages, and excessive sodium, as they can contribute to weight gain and bloating.

7. Portion Control:

Pay attention to portion sizes to manage your calorie intake effectively. Even healthy foods can lead to weight gain if consumed in excess.

8. Rest and Recovery:

Adequate sleep and rest are essential for muscle recovery and overall well-being. Aim for 7-9 hours of quality sleep per night.

9. Arm-Specific Exercises:

Incorporate arm-specific exercises into your routine to target specific areas. For example, you can use resistance bands or dumbbells to perform concentration curls or tricep kickbacks.

10. Stay Consistent:

Consistency is key to achieving toned arms. Stick to your workout and dietary plan, and be patient with your progress.

11. Consult a Professional:

If you're new to strength training or need guidance on creating a workout plan tailored to your goals, consider consulting a fitness trainer or coach.

Remember that achieving toned arms takes time and dedication. While you may not see immediate results, staying committed to a well-rounded fitness and nutrition plan will help you reach your goals and enjoy the benefits of increased strength and arm definition.
